 Y’s Women

Y’s Women held their Christmas party Dec. 13 at the Hormel Historic Home. Members enjoyed an hors d’ oeuvres buffet. Dessert was served by Sue Apold and Marlene Fox. Various groups of Pacelli singers under the directon of David Hovland put us in holiday spirits.

A donation was given to Hy-Vee for the Feed A Family program, items were also given to the Salvation Army food shelf. Don Barnes was the winner of the dinner for six raffle.

The next meeting will be Jan. 10 at 6:30 p.m. John Gray will speak on the Vision 2020 program.

 American Legion Auxiliary

The Austin American Legion Auxiliary, Unit 91, met Dec. 12 at the club.

The membership chair reported that with the recent addition of three members, the club has reached 76 percent of its projected goal.

Copies of the budget committee’s revised report and revised standing rules for 2012-2013 were distributed to each member.

On Dec. 17, the auxiliary assisted in filling Christmas baskets for the needy veteran families.

The next meeting will be on Jan. 9.
